Breaking Down the Features of VWR Grade 474 Filter Paper, Quantitative 28306-404

Specifications

The VWR Grade 474 Filter Paper, Quantitative 28306-404 is designed specifically for quantitative analysis. This means it’s manufactured to be extremely pure, minimizing any potential interference with the substances being analyzed. Its key application is in processes like filtration of aluminum phosphate, zinc ammonium phosphate, and silver chromate.

Its primary function is quantitative filtration, ensuring minimal loss of the precipitate during filtration. This is crucial for accurate gravimetric analysis. The consistency of the paper’s pore size and thickness contributes to reliable and reproducible results.

Accessories and Customization Options

The VWR Grade 474 Filter Paper, Quantitative 28306-404 doesn’t come with accessories, as it’s a consumable product. There aren’t customization options in the traditional sense, but it’s available in various diameters to suit different filtration apparatuses. Selecting the appropriate diameter is crucial for optimal performance.

It’s compatible with standard laboratory filtration equipment, such as funnels, Büchner funnels, and filtration manifolds. Its standardized dimensions ensure seamless integration with existing lab setups.
